New Track Review: “Words I Never Said” -Lupe Fiasco featuring Skylar Grey
Lupe’s back with his new song “Words I Never Said”, the second single from his highly-anticipated new album “Lasers”. Joining him on the record is hip-hop’s new go-to girl for killer hooks, Skylar Grey. (Diddy’s Coming Home, Dr. Dre’s I Need A Doctor, Fort Minor’s Where’d You Go) This track is fire, but is lending itself a little too heavily on the Love The Way You Lie (which Grey coincidentally co-wrote with Eminem) copycatting that is finding itself all over mainstream hip hop. Don’t believe me? Just give a quick listen to Diddy’s Coming Home and T.I.’s Caste Walls with Christina Aguilera. Lupe stamps the song with his signature honest lyrics and flow, and even though I really like the track, it’s missing that little spark that could catapult it into the untouchable status.
